将Vue应用程序发布一步步教你-会生成一个文件夹-遇到问题检查浏览器控制台和服务器日志

将Vue应用程序发布到服务器:一步步教你

一、构建项目

你需要把Vue项目准备好,然后进入项目目录,执行以下命令来安装依赖包:

(这里省略具体的命令,因为每个项目可能不同)

接着,运行构建命令来生成适合生产环境的文件:

(同样,具体的命令需要根据项目情况而定)

构建完成后,会生成一个文件夹,里面包含了所有可以部署到服务器的文件。

二、选择服务器

选择服务器托管你的Vue应用程序,常见的选择有:

类型 示例 优点
静态文件服务器 Apache、Nginx 配置简单,适合静态文件托管
云服务提供商 AWS S3、Google Cloud Storage、Azure Blob Storage 高可用性,自动扩展
全栈托管平台 Heroku、Netlify、Vercel 支持前后端一体化部署,CI/CD集成

根据你的需求和预算,选择合适的服务器。

三、上传文件

将生成的文件夹内容上传到服务器,上传方式根据服务器类型而定:

静态文件服务器(如Nginx):

使用FTP/SFTP工具(如FileZilla)或命令行工具(如scp)上传文件。

云服务提供商(如AWS S3):

使用AWS CLI工具上传文件。

全栈托管平台(如Netlify):

直接通过平台界面上传文件或使用CLI工具部署。

四、配置服务器

根据服务器类型进行配置:

Nginx:

  1. 编辑Nginx配置文件。
  2. 重启Nginx服务。

Apache:

  1. 编辑Apache配置文件。
  2. 重启Apache服务。

云服务提供商:

通常无需额外配置,只需确保文件正确上传并公开可访问。

全栈托管平台:

根据平台提供的指导进行配置,大多数平台会自动处理配置。

五、测试和验证

访问你的域名或IP地址,验证Vue应用是否成功运行。遇到问题,检查浏览器控制台和服务器日志。

六、总结和建议

通过以上步骤,你可以成功将Vue应用发布到服务器。建议在部署前在本地充分测试,并定期更新维护服务器。

相关问答FAQs

1. 如何将Vue项目打包并发布到服务器?

步骤一:构建项目,运行构建命令生成dist文件夹。

步骤二:准备服务器,安装好Node.js和Nginx等。

步骤三:将dist文件夹上传到服务器。

步骤四:配置Nginx,添加配置文件。

步骤五:启动Nginx,使配置生效。

2. Vue项目发布到服务器后如何访问?

输入域名或服务器IP地址访问。

3. 如何更新已经发布到服务器的Vue项目?

重新构建项目,上传新的dist文件夹,重启Nginx服务。